EASY Blackout Backgrounds + Brush Lettering Mail Art

Hello, all! Today I’m using the Mail Jumble background stamp from Hero Arts to create both a card and envelope with what I’m calling a blackout background. Essentially the idea is to add a flat color to the areas around the individual images (in this case, the envelopes).

For the card, I stamped the background stamp on Neenah Environmental Desert Storm cardstock in Intense Black ink and then colored the background with a red Copic marker. I also stamped and white heat embossed greetings from the Smile Stamp & Cut set over the background.
To emphasize the words, I carefully drew around them with a black marker. Then I cut the background with a circle die and adhered it to a white card base.
For the envelope, I stamped the Mail Jumble Background stamp on an A2 Paper Bag Envelope from Paper Source. I used a black Copic marker to color the background areas and then painted Elizabeth’s name using white gouache.
NOTE: Address used with permission. Thanks, Elizabeth!
Similar to the card, I added black around the white lettering to help it stand out on top of the background. I also added a black area for the street address and used a white Gelly Roll pen to add the address.
